From September 2008, a new qualification, called The Diploma, is being introduced. This is a qualification based around work rather than traditional subjects. It will combine classroom study with hands on experience.

GCSEs or A levels can be included as part of your Diploma or you can take them as separate subjects alongside it.
Diplomas are offered by schools and colleges working together, so you may do parts of your learning in different environments.
Diplomas will eventually be available in a range of subjects. In 2008, the Creative and Media Diploma will be offered by some schools and colleges in Cambridgeshire and Huntingdonshire. From 2009, Diplomas in Engineering, Information Technology, Construction and the Built Environment, Society, Health and Development, Hair and Beauty Studies and Environmental and Land-based studies will be available in some parts of Cambridgeshire.
